Proposal Number: 0313160Title: "ITR: Scalable, Attack-Resistant Peer-to-peer Networks"PI: Jared SaiaAbstract:This project investigates the design of peer-to-peer networks which areboth provably scalable and attack-resistant. The networks arescalable in the sense that time, space and bandwidth resource costsfor all major operations are polylogarithmic in the number of nodes inthe network. The networks are attack-resistant in the sense that mostof the services are guaranteed to most of the participants, even aftermassive adversarial attack. The approach of this project is primarilytheoretical, i.e. algorithm design and analysis. However, the projectalso includes building prototype systems to empirically test thealgorithms.This project has potential for significant impact in other areas ofresearch. One major deliverable of the project is algorithms forcreating a p2p network which, even under attack, will enable sharingof massive data sets. This type of network could have an impact onseveral scientific disciplines, including, physics (e.g. for projectslike GriPhyN), astronomy (e.g. for projects like Sloan Digital SkySurvey), and biology (e.g. for projects like the Human GenomeProject). Another major deliverable of this project is algorithms forcreating a p2p network which, even under attack, will enabledistributed computation. This type of network would allow scientificprojects to tap into idle desktop computers to efficiently androbustly do lengthy computations. Astronomy (e.g. for projects likeSETI@home) and biology (e.g. for projects like FOLDING@home) areexamples of disciplines that would benefit from such a network.Finally, it is expected that the project will provide theoreticalinsights into the problem of building robust embedded networks, whichshare many similarities with p2p networks.
